Job Description

Compliance Officer overseeing UK regulatory compliance framework, conducting monitoring and testing for FCA regulated activities. Supporting the firm’s compliance governance and training efforts in the UK market.

Responsibilities:

  • Support the design, maintenance, and execution of the UK compliance monitoring programme covering regulatory obligations applicable to the firm’s regulated activities
  • Conduct risk-based compliance monitoring reviews and thematic testing to assess the effectiveness of regulatory controls, processes, and governance arrangements
  • Prepare monitoring reports and document monitoring findings, identify control weaknesses or areas for improvement, and support the tracking and remediation of identified issues
  • Support oversight of the firm’s UK regulatory reporting obligations, ensuring submissions are completed accurately and on time
  • Support the development, maintenance, and review of the firm’s UK compliance policies, procedures, and standards, ensuring policies remain aligned with regulatory requirements
  • Deliver training on regulatory requirements, policy updates, and emerging compliance risks where appropriate
  • Prepare compliance management information and reporting for internal governance forums
  • Assist with the implementation of new regulatory requirements affecting the firm’s MiFID, EMI, and digital asset activities

Requirements:

  • 5+ years’ experience in regulatory compliance within financial services
  • Experience supporting firms subject to FCA regulation, ideally including MiFID firms, payments/EMI institutions, or trading platforms
  • Experience working with compliance monitoring and testing frameworks
  • Familiarity with FCA regulatory expectations for second line compliance oversight
  • Experience supporting compliance policies and procedures
  • Experience with regulatory reporting oversight or governance frameworks
  • Strong analytical and written skills, with the ability to produce clear compliance documentation and reporting
